The Ensign Group, Inc. provides health care services in the post-acute care continuum and other ancillary businesses. The company was incorporated in 1999 and is based in San Juan Capistrano, California. Ensign operates under Medical Care Facilities classification in the United States and is traded on NASDAQ Exchange. The company has 56.9 M outstanding shares of which 3.27 M shares are currently shorted by private and institutional investors with about 12.65 trading days to cover. More on The Ensign Group

The Ensign Group (ENSG) is traded on NASDAQ Exchange in USA. It is located in 29222 Rancho Viejo Road, San Juan Capistrano, CA, United States, 92675 and employs 35,300 people. Ensign is listed under Health Care Providers & Services category by Fama And French industry classification. The company currently falls under 'Mid-Cap' category with a current market capitalization of 6.75 B. The entity has 56.9 M outstanding shares of which 3.27 M shares are currently shorted by private and institutional investors with about 12.65 trading days to cover. The Ensign Group currently holds about 321.1 M in cash with 376.67 M of positive cash flow from operations. This results in cash-per-share (CPS) ratio of 5.79.
